Neuropsychology PhD Candidate, University of the Sunshine Coast

Holly Warland, Bach. Soc. Sci. (Psych.) (Hons.), is completing her PhD in Neuropsychology at the University of the Sunshine Coast, specialising in emotions,facial expression recognition and autism spectrum disorder.

Her past research includes examining ASD and typically developing adults and their ability to read facial expressions using only the eyes. Theory of mind and deception detection skills were also tested.

She has presented her research at various events and conferences, and in radio interviews around Australia.
